In [\textit{B. De Bruyn} and \textit{P. Vandecasteele}, J. Comb. Theory, Ser. A 108, No. 2, 297--311 (2004; Zbl 1061.51002)], the authors determined all dense near polygons with three points on each line having a nice chain of subpolygons. Generalizing the ideas of the article mentioned above, the author gives a method which can be used for classifying general dense near polygons with a nice chain of subpolygons. This method is used to determine all dense near polygons with a nice chain of subpolygons if every hex is classical or glued. The author applies the latter result to determine all dense near octagons of order \((3, t)\) with a nice chain of subpolygons.
